Author: aadamchik
Date: Thu Nov 20 23:06:43 2008
New Revision: 719518

URL: http://svn.apache.org/viewvc?rev=719518&view=rev
Log:
CAY-1137 Deprecate and start ignoring QueryMetadata.isResolvingInherited()

final runtime cleanup

Modified:
    
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/DefaultQueryMetadata.java
    
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/QueryMetadataWrapper.java
    
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/remote/IncrementalSelectQuery.java
    
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OQuery.java
    
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OSQLQuery.java
    
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/test/java/org/apache/cayenne/access/ClientServerChannelTest.java

Modified: 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/DefaultQueryMetadata.java
URL: 
http://svn.apache.org/viewvc/c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/DefaultQueryMetadata.java?rev=719518&r1=719517&r2=719518&view=diff
==============================================================================
--- 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/DefaultQueryMetadata.java
 (original)
+++ 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/DefaultQueryMetadata.java
 Thu Nov 20 23:06:43 2008
@@ -113,12 +113,18 @@
         return QueryMetadata.FETCHING_DATA_ROWS_DEFAULT;
     }
 
+    /**
+     * @deprecated since 3.0
+     */
     public boolean isRefreshingObjects() {
-        return QueryMetadata.REFRESHING_OBJECTS_DEFAULT;
+        return true;
     }
 
+    /**
+     * @deprecated since 3.0
+     */
     public boolean isResolvingInherited() {
-        return QueryMetadata.RESOLVING_INHERITED_DEFAULT;
+        return true;
     }
 
     public int getPageSize() {

Modified: 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/QueryMetadataWrapper.java
URL: 
http://svn.apache.org/viewvc/c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/QueryMetadataWrapper.java?rev=719518&r1=719517&r2=719518&view=diff
==============================================================================
--- 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/QueryMetadataWrapper.java
 (original)
+++ 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/query/QueryMetadataWrapper.java
 Thu Nov 20 23:06:43 2008
@@ -144,12 +144,7 @@
      * @deprecated since 3.0 as super is deprecated.
      */
     public boolean isRefreshingObjects() {
-        if (!overrideExists(QueryMetadata.REFRESHING_OBJECTS_PROPERTY)) {
-            return info.isRefreshingObjects();
-        }
-
-        Boolean b = (Boolean) 
overrides.get(QueryMetadata.REFRESHING_OBJECTS_PROPERTY);
-        return b != null && b.booleanValue();
+        return true;
     }
 
     /**

Modified: 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/remote/IncrementalSelectQuery.java
URL: 
http://svn.apache.org/viewvc/c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/remote/IncrementalSelectQuery.java?rev=719518&r1=719517&r2=719518&view=diff
==============================================================================
--- 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/remote/IncrementalSelectQuery.java
 (original)
+++ 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/remote/IncrementalSelectQuery.java
 Thu Nov 20 23:06:43 2008
@@ -395,11 +395,17 @@
         query.setQualifier(qualifier);
     }
 
+    /**
+     * @deprecated since 3.0 as wrapped method is also deprecated.
+     */
     @Override
     public void setRefreshingObjects(boolean flag) {
         query.setRefreshingObjects(flag);
     }
 
+    /**
+     * @deprecated since 3.0 as wrapped method is also deprecated.
+     */
     @Override
     public void setResolvingInherited(boolean b) {
         query.setResolvingInherited(b);

Modified: 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OQuery.java
URL: 
http://svn.apache.org/viewvc/c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OQuery.java?rev=719518&r1=719517&r2=719518&view=diff
==============================================================================
--- 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OQuery.java
 (original)
+++ 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OQuery.java
 Thu Nov 20 23:06:43 2008
@@ -58,10 +58,6 @@
 
     protected void initFromPlist(Map plistMap) {
 
-        setResolvingInherited("YES".equalsIgnoreCase((String) 
plistMap.get("isDeep")));
-        setRefreshingObjects("YES".equalsIgnoreCase((String) plistMap
-                .get("refreshesRefetchedObjects")));
-
         setDistinct("YES".equalsIgnoreCase((String) 
plistMap.get("usesDistinct")));
 
         Object fetchLimit = plistMap.get("fetchLimit");

Modified: 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OSQLQuery.java
URL: 
http://svn.apache.org/viewvc/c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OSQLQuery.java?rev=719518&r1=719517&r2=719518&view=diff
==============================================================================
--- 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OSQLQuery.java
 (original)
+++ 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/main/java/org/apache/cayenne/wocompat/EOSQLQuery.java
 Thu Nov 20 23:06:43 2008
@@ -43,10 +43,6 @@
 
     protected void initFromPlist(Map plistMap) {
 
-        setResolvingInherited("YES".equalsIgnoreCase((String) 
plistMap.get("isDeep")));
-        setRefreshingObjects("YES".equalsIgnoreCase((String) plistMap
-                .get("refreshesRefetchedObjects")));
-
         Object fetchLimit = plistMap.get("fetchLimit");
         if (fetchLimit != null) {
             try {

Modified: 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/test/java/org/apache/cayenne/access/ClientServerChannelTest.java
URL: 
http://svn.apache.org/viewvc/c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/test/java/org/apache/cayenne/access/ClientServerChannelTest.java?rev=719518&r1=719517&r2=719518&view=diff
==============================================================================
--- 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/test/java/org/apache/cayenne/access/ClientServerChannelTest.java
 (original)
+++ 
cayenne/main/trunk/framework/cayenne-jdk1.5-unpublished/src/test/java/org/apache/cayenne/access/ClientServerChannelTest.java
 Thu Nov 20 23:06:43 2008
@@ -164,7 +164,6 @@
         // must use real SelectQuery instead of mockup as root overriding 
depends on the
         // fact that Query inherits from AbstractQuery.
         SelectQuery query = new SelectQuery(ClientMtTable1.class);
-        query.setResolvingInherited(true);
 
         // must pass through the serialization pipe before running query as
         // HessianSerializer has needed preprocessing hooks...


Reply via email to